Position Title: Prevention Navigator/Case Manager
Reports To: Project Director
Classification: Full- Time
_____________________________________________________________________________________
Job Description:
New Breed Creation Life Center, Inc. a non-profit community-based organization, is recruiting for an experienced Prevention Navigator/Case Manager to provide high level care coordination to clients in Project Hope. This position will also have responsibility to provide Substance Use and HIV Prevention Services to racial and ethnic minority populations at high-risk for substance use disorders and HIV Infection.
The Prevention Navigator/Case Manager is also responsible for ensuring that the data collection activities for all clients at program entry, reassessment and follow-up and discharge. This position requires extensive community interaction and outreach. Must possess the ability to motivate participation in the program, motivational skills and influence to gain program participation.
NBC’s dynamic and empathetic staff interested in promoting health care and prevention awareness to underserved populations.
Responsibilities and Duties:
· Work as a member of an interdisciplinary team of mental health and medical
professionals.
· Provide comprehensive case management services to clients. Thorough knowledge of community resources for linkage and referral.
· Maintain community presence through regular marketing and outreach.
· Knowledge of computer-based data management programs and information systems.
· Maintain accurate clinical records and documentation.
· Diligently meet grant metrics and treatment guidelines.
· Collaborate and assist medical team with programmatic interventions for the education of patients and their families to manage and promote healthcare compliance and wellness.
Qualifications:
· A bachelor’s degree or master’s degree from an accredited graduate program in the
human services field, And a Certification as a Case Manager through the Florida Certification
Board is preferred.
· A minimum of two years of experience providing a full range of case management
services to the target population.
· Knowledge of risk assessment and crisis intervention.
· Ability to successfully pass Level Three background screening required.
· Knowledge regarding mental health disorders, substance use disorders and co-occurring disorders. Familiarity with DSM 5 diagnostic criteria.
· Detail oriented and ability to manage a diverse caseload while meeting grant metrics.
· Excellent organizational and interpersonal skills as well as training and public speaking
experience. Establishing and maintaining effective relationships with all stakeholders.
